Pervasive IBM 4690 Operating System Helps Retailers Adopt New Customer Services At Lower Cost

IBM introduces a new version of the popular 4690 Operating System for retail point-of-sale systems that will power the new hardware and applications retailers need to attract and retain customers, while helping businesses meet their critical need to save costs. Designed to offer two unique operating modes, IBM 4690 OS V6 can run a store's existing hardware and software, and as needs change, expand to take advantage of more advanced technology — all while leveraging the additional cost-saving features of IBM Retail Systems Management.

IBM 4690 V6 builds on the proven platform that close to a million retailers worldwide are using today on IBM SurePOS 700 point-of-sale systems to deliver a reliable customer experience and to optimize their store operations. Offering a choice of two operating modes—classic and enhanced — demonstrates IBM's commitment to its existing install base. The classic mode enables retailers to leverage existing investments in hardware, Java tools and applications. Enhanced mode supports some of the latest IBM hardware platforms, such as IBM BladeCenter® and IBM System x™ servers. It also provides a Java Virtual Machine 1.5 so retailers can deploy advanced Java™ 2 applications and make use of the large, growing pool of customer service applications from IBM Business Partner solutions.

An updated version of IBM Remote Management Agent is supported by the new 4690 V6, further helping to reduce IT service and support costs. It allows management and monitoring on devices and peripherals through proactive system controls. Information is integrated into the corporate IT management structure, delivering accurate status to remote IT support staff who can address problems often before they affect business.

With IBM 4690 V6, security continues to comply with the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ard (PCI DSS). Forced sign-off provides protection for unattended POS controllers. IPSec, or IP Security, helps ensure security-enhanced Internet communications and helps protect the network with authorization and encryption at the packet level. Using robust Secure Shell (SSH) technology, IBM 4690 also enables security-rich remote logon and file transfer via secure Telnet and Secure FTP (SFTP).
